Daily Skincare Routine
- Cleanse your face twice daily with a mild face wash.
- Use non-comedogenic moisturizers to prevent dryness.
-
Lifestyle and Dietary Tips
- Avoid chocolates, desserts, and dairy products.
- Stay hydrated and maintain a balanced diet.
-
Over-the-Counter Treatments
- Consider products with benzoyl peroxide or salicylic acid.
- Use as directed to avoid skin irritation.
-
Safety and Precautions
- Avoid popping or picking at acne to prevent scarring.
- Do not use harsh scrubs or unverified home remedies.
-
When to See a Dermatologist
- Seek professional help for severe or persistent acne.
- Possible treatments include topical retinoids or antibiotics.
-
Emotional Support
- Understand that improvement takes time.
- Seek support if acne affects self-esteem.
